Where Caution Is Required
However, no design is perfect for every situation. As an experienced reviewer, I must highlight where this design might struggle. If you are planning to use this for embroidered patches intended for frequent washing, such as work uniforms or children's clothes, you need to inspect the small details closely. Retro designs often rely on thick outlines. If the file includes tiny decorative elements or very fine text, these may become muddy or lose definition during the stitching process.
Avoid using this design on highly textured fabrics like heavy bouclé wool or loose-weave linen unless you are using a robust stabilizer. The contrast between the thread and the fabric texture could obscure the clean lines that make this design attractive. Similarly, be cautious with stretchy fabrics like thin jersey knits. Without proper hooping technique and stabilizer support, the retro shapes might pucker or distort.
Another area to watch is dark fabric. While retro palettes often include vibrant colors, ensure your chosen thread colors have enough contrast against the background. A light pastel retro palette on black fabric might require a higher stitch density to prevent the fabric from showing through, which could add unnecessary bulk to your finished product.
Practical Designer Notes for Success
To ensure your finished product looks professional, follow these practical steps before committing to a large production run:
- Test on Scrap Fabric: Always run a test stitch on the same type of fabric you plan to sell or use. This reveals how the stabilizer interacts with the material and helps you adjust tension settings.
- Check Stitch Density: Review the file properties if possible. Ensure the fill stitch areas are not too dense, which can cause puckering, or too sparse, which can leave gaps in the fabric.
- Inspect Small Details: Zoom in on the vector file. Are there any tiny corners or thin lines that might break during trimming? Simplify if necessary.
- Mockup in Black and White: Convert the design to grayscale to check contrast. If the shape disappears in monochrome, it might lack the visual impact needed for embroidery.
- Confirm Licensing: Before listing this as a small shop product or selling commercial embroidery items, verify the license terms included with the download. Some files are for personal use only.
